India stands isolated at UN Security Council during its presidency

UNITED NATIONS, Dec 10 (APP): India stood isolated at the UN Security Council when it was the only country that did not vote in favor of a resolution establishing a “humanitarian carve out” to the asset freeze measures imposed by the UN sanctions regime. Guterres welcomes UNSC decision to extend cross-border aid operation for Syrians

UNITED NATIONS, Jul 09 (APP): United Nations Secretary-General Antonio Guterres has welcomed Friday’s resolution by the Security Council that extends the UN cross-border aid operation in northwest Syria for another 12 months, providing a lifeline for more than 3.4 million people in need, including some one million children.
